Browse Forums General Discussion 1 Jul 16, 2016 11:43 pm Hi all, I am doing an owner builder and have just had my texture done on the first level. The product used is wattyl granosite and has been applied by reputable trades. The product is rock hard when dry but when it rains the texture becomes noticeable soft and corners can be easily rounded off with your thumb. Nails can be pushed into texture and if I wanted could quite easily peel texture off. I have had both texturer and rep back on site but only in a dry situation(no issue when dry). Therefore could see no issue. I have looked at approx 10 other textured houses in wet conditions and texture remains hard in wet conditions. Could anyone shed some light or give a little advice on this as I am ready to drop scaff next week and would like to have this resolved. Thanks for your time .
